Suede Baroque


this is a card that started out with a sketch then turned into something totally different. It's hard to see but the bashful blue cardstock is embossed using the bigshot texturz plate. This is such and easy way to add beautiful elegance to any card.
As I've said in a previous post, I've been in a bit of a stamping rut so I've been using old SCS sketches and suggested in color combos from Stampin' Up!. Well I've also decided I need to use ALL my stamps. I'm not sure I've used the stamp set in the last year. I usually focus so much on the newest stamps. So I started with the first current set on my shelf. Because I organize my stamps alphabetically "Baroque Motifs" was the first one.
Stamp set: Baroque Motifs
Paper: Bashful blue, pretty in pink, Whisper white
Ink: same as paper plus soft suede and so saffron
Accessories: Soft suede polka dot ribbon, corner rounder

Happy Anniversary

Today is my Mother and Father-In-Law's wedding anniversary. This is the card I made for them. The base is Riding Hood Red, with chocolate chip and blush blossom. I colored the flower from the pretties kit using riding hood red and my aqua painter. I think this is the easiest method unless you are doing mass quantities. I attached the flower using a rhinestone brad. Simple but very pretty.
